Why Timing is Everything in the Tool Market

The hardware and power tool industry operates on a predictable seasonal cycle. Knowing when to shop is simply as essential as knowing what to purchase. Retailers like Home Depot, Lowe's, Acme Tools, and Amazon drop prices significantly during specific times of the year to clear out old stock or profit from consumer costs habits.

Key Times of the Year for Tool Deals:

  1. Father's Day (Late May to June): Traditionally among the biggest shopping events for hardware. Retailers bundle Power Tool Online Retailer tools with extra batteries and devices.
  2. Black Friday and Cyber Monday (November): The holy grail for tool offers. Look for "Buy One, Get One" (BOGO) promos on cordless tool platforms.
  3. 4th of July and Labor Day: Mid-summer and late-summer vacations feature competitive markdowns on outside power equipment, lawnmowers, and sturdy tool kits.
  4. Spring Black Friday (April): Home enhancement shops begin the spring construction season by slashing rates on outdoor gear and combination packages.

Types of Tool Deals to Look For

Not all discounts are developed equal. When searching for tool deals, buyers will typically come across a few standard advertising formats. Understanding how they work assists identify which one offers the best worth.

  • "Tool Only" vs. Kit Promos: A "Tool Only" noting indicates the battery and charger are not consisted of. This is great for someone already bought a specific battery platform (e.g., DeWalt 20V MAX), but pricey if going back to square one.
  • BOGO (Buy One, Get One) Free: Often, sellers will use a bare tool or an additional battery for complimentary when purchasing a certifying combination package or flagship tool.
  • Reconditioned/ Certified Refurbished: Factory-reconditioned tools are returned products that have been examined, fixed, and tested to factory requirements. They generally feature a warranty and deal savings of 20% to 40%.
  • Clearance and Closeouts: When a producer updates a tool generation (e.g., releasing Gen 4 of a drill), merchants greatly mark down the Gen 3 designs to clear rack area. These are often the finest concealed gems in tool offers.

Actionable Tips for Scoring the Best Tool Deals

Discovering a terrific deal requires a mix of perseverance, research, and technique. Buyers can use the list below techniques to guarantee they never miss a bargain:

  • Track Price History: Tools Online Shopping on Amazon and other online retailers vary wildly in cost. Usage internet browser extensions like CamelCamelCamel to inspect the historical price of a tool before purchasing to verify whether it is truly on sale.
  • Inspect Clearance Aisles In-Store: Online prices do not always show regional inventory. Checking out the back corners of Home Depot or Lowe's can expose clearance products discounted multiple times just to get them out of the store.
  • Try To Find Hackable Deals: Certain retailers (most notably Home Depot) structure their online BOGO promotions so that the products can be returned independently on the invoice. Savvy buyers exploit this "offer hacking" to keep the discounted tool and return the bundled complimentary product for a pro-rated refund.
  • Sign Up With Manufacturer Mailing Lists: Signing up for newsletters from Acme Tools, Tool Nut, or straight from brands guarantees early alerts when flash sales go live.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are reconditioned power tools worth purchasing?

Yes, offered they are licensed factory-reconditioned and come with a manufacturer warranty. They operate like new Tools Online however expense substantially less. Avoid uncertified third-party reconditioned items unless they provide a strong return policy.

2. Is it better to purchase a tool kit or a "tool just" option?

If you are just starting out with a brand, buying a set that consists of a battery, charger, and a bag/case generally offers a much better value than buying everything separately. If you already own a number of batteries from that brand, stay with "tool only" purchases to conserve money.

3. Do power tool offers take place year-round, or just throughout holidays?

While major holidays feature the inmost discount rates, retailers offer weekly special buys and rotating clearance offers throughout the whole year. Inspecting weekly advertisement flyers is a fantastic practice for finding periodic cost savings.
